Cloch (1975)

from Bob Quinn PRO on February 3, 2026

$7.10 - $11.84

A study of the art of stone-carving, featuring the work of James McKenna and the Kilkenny sculpture workshop of 1975.

Clockwork

from California Newsreel PRO on July 5, 2018

$2.99

The only film on Frederick Taylor's work and its continuing influence on the modern workplace. The film includes original historical footage which Taylor and his contemporaries, the Gilbreths, shot for the pioneering time-motion studies which paved the way for the modern automated assembly line…

Closed for Storm

from Gravitas Ventures PRO on June 18, 2021

$4.99 - $12.99

Closed For Storm is a film detailing the incredible history of a massive, American theme park that was eventually left completely abandoned
